This group is for members of Friends of the Animal Shelter of St. Bernard to communicate and conduct business in the wake of Hurricane Katrina. The mission of FOAS is to improve conditions for sheltered animals at the St. Bernard Parish Animal Control and reduce the numbers of animals euthanized in St. Bernard through spay/neuter, adoptions, and education. Since Hurricane Katrina, our objective is to help the St. Bernard Animal Control maintain the community's "No Kill" status, re-establish facilities and services, assist local residents in finding their missing pets, reassemble our membership, and reinstate our numerous programs and projects. With generous assistance from a variety of local and national animal welfare organizations, St. Bernard is now a "No Kill" community!. Friends of the Animal shelter programs and community support and cooperation are instrumental in keeping St. Bernard "No Kill."
Since Katrina has spread our members so far away, we hold our monthly meetings on-line on the second Tuesday of the month at 7pm central time. New members and guests are welcome.
